Transaction 7af2bef9d5226122eccda7ba46ce62d87a1a35a8428bb6d9357e99038bbdaad8
1 Input
1 Output
-
7af2bef9d5226122eccda7ba46ce62d87a1a35a8428bb6d9357e99038bbdaad8:0
- value
- 637793469
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 be9efb90918e2c64741548f2836b5f2ac60bf84f951aaa7e85b7ade63affef43
- address
- bc1ph600hyy33ckxgaq4fregx66l9trqh7z0j5d25l59k7k7vwhlaapsk3dp9t